Collection: P Clips
P clips secure cable, hose, pipe and conduit to a surface with a single fixing. This range covers nylon and rubber-lined metal clips, and the guide below explains how to choose between them.
Nylon P clips — Lightweight plastic clips for cable management and light tubing runs, holding wiring and small-bore tube neatly against a panel or frame. They are non-conductive and will not corrode, which suits general wiring, dashboards and interior work.
Rubber-lined metal P clips — A steel clip with a rubber lining that grips the pipe or hose, cushions it and damps vibration, making it the choice for fuel, brake, hydraulic and coolant lines as well as heavier cable. The lining protects the pipe surface and stops rattles on anything that moves or vibrates.
Choosing the metal — Zinc-plated steel (W1) suits dry, indoor and general use where cost matters. Stainless steel (W4) offers greater corrosion resistance for exposed, damp or underbody positions. Choose stainless where moisture, road spray or the outdoors are a factor, and zinc-plated for protected environments.
Choosing a size — P clips are sized to the outside diameter of the cable, hose or pipe they hold. Measure the outside diameter and pick the clip to match, so it grips without crushing. Order the sizes you use most or a mixed selection to cover a range.
